in my backyard, there are chickens and dogs (no other animals). Among them, there is a total of 220 eyes and 266 legs. How many dogs do I have in my backyard?

    There are 87 chicken and 23 dogs.

    Step-by-step explanation:

    Let the no. Of dogs be 'a'

    Let the no. Of chicken be 'b'

    Given that

    Total no. of eyes = 220

    2a + 2b = 220

    Total no. of legs = 266

    4a + 2b = 266

    Solve the equations

    4a + 2b = 266

    2a + 2b = 220

    We get,

    2a = 46

    a = 23

    2a + 2b = 220

    46 + 2b = 220

    2b = 174

    b = 174/2

    b = 87

    There are 87 chickens and 23 dogs
